Lead Back-End Software Engineer
2 Days Old
Maximus is excited to invite applications for the role of Lead Back-End Software Engineer! In this pivotal role, you will leverage your expertise to drive process improvements, conduct specialized studies, and define comprehensive requirements in a collaborative environment.
This full-time position is contingent upon the award of the contract and requires an active Secret Security clearance or higher. Although remote work is an option, occasional paid travel may be required to client locations in San Antonio, Texas or Baltimore, Maryland.
Key Responsibilities:
Exhibit subject matter expertise for defined tasks, providing analytical insight to enhance processes.
Develop and document requirements, functional models, architectures, and procedures through thorough analysis and planning.
Engage in engineering tasks related to back-end design and development, focusing on scalable architectures and integrations.
Design and enhance RESTful APIs, manage databases, and optimize data models.
Minimum Qualifications:
Active Secret clearance or higher.
10 years of relevant experience in software development.
Bachelor's degree in a related field; a Master's degree may substitute for 2 years of experience.
10 years of software development experience with a focus on object-oriented and scripted languages.
5 years of strong experience in back-end web design and development.
Demonstrated expertise in relational databases, RESTful API development, and integration.
Experience with Python and PostgreSQL, with at least 5 years of hands-on experience.
Experience with bug tracking software (e.g., Jira) and web-based application testing.
Proven leadership in software development projects.
Cloud environment development experience.
3 years of working knowledge with AWS Infrastructure, Kubernetes, and RedHat Linux.
Expertise in relational databases, particularly PostgreSQL.
Proficiency in at least five of the following technologies:
BASH
Spring
Ansible
JUnit5
Nexus Repository
Maven
Preferred Skills:
Active TS/SCI clearance.
Experience with data integration from unclassified to classified applications.
5 years of experience in DoD software development.
Experience with Agile Test-Driven Development.
Familiarity with DoD DevSecOps environments.
5 years of CI/CD software development experience.
Maximus is an equal opportunity employer, committed to fostering a diverse work environment. We offer competitive compensation and a comprehensive benefits package.
Location: San Antonio, TX
Salary Range: $145,000 to $170,000
- Location:
- San Antonio, TX, United States
- Job Type:
- FullTime
- Category:
- Computer And Mathematical Occupations